How Do I Recover My Straight Talk Account?

Straight Talk requires you to have an online account with them which you can use for various purposes. Most Straight Talk account recovery issues involve forgetting account passwords and usernames. The other reason is if your account is compromised. To recover a Straight Talk account, you can either do it yourself online or contact customer service to do it for you.

Straight Talk is an American Mobile Virtual Network operator offering no contract cell service. To use the service, you need to set up an account on their website.

You can use your Straight Talk account for many things including checking your credit balance, recharge your account or tracking an order if you buy a device through the website. You can also use the website to activate your Straight Talk line if you are new to the service.

Straight Talk accounts are easy to set up and use. They only require you to sign up using your email address, phone number or serial number.

Reasons for Account Recovery

Forgot Password

You may desire to recover your account for a variety of reasons. One of the most common reasons for Straight Talk account recovery is forgetting your account password. If you forget your account password, you will definitely be locked out of your account and you will have to recover it.

The processes of recovering your Straight Talk account by resetting your password is as follows:

1. Open your web browser

2. Open the Straight talk website

3. Click 'My Account' on the top right side of the page among the major tabs

4. You will be redirected to the account log in page

5. Under the empty email and login fields, click 'Password' in 'Forgot Email or Password?'

6. You will be asked to submit the email address with which you used to register your account. Type it in the empty field and then check the Captcha box

7. Click 'Submit' and you will receive an email with a link

8. Click the link or if it does not work, paste it into your bowser's search bar

9. Follow the instructions to reset your account password

Forgot Email

The other reason why people lose access to their account and need to recover it is because they forget their email address. The email address is also your account username.

The process of recovering your account in such a scenario is the same as recovering your password. Follow the first four steps outlined above. The other steps are as follows:

1. Click 'Email' in 'Forgot Email or Password'

2. You will be prompted to submit your phone or serial number. Type it and click 'Continue'

3. If you do have an account with Straight Talk, you will be presented with the email address linked to that phone number or device

4. Click 'My Account' and when redirected to the login page use the email address provided and your password to log into your account.

Account Hack

If your Straight Talk account is compromised, you will notice certain activities in your account that you did not authorize. Confirm whether someone close to you used your log in details to use your account. If not, you should log in to your account and change your password and username. You can do so through the processes outlined above.

If your account has been hacked, you may also be unable to use your login details to access your account. If you experience a total shutout of this nature, your only option is to contact customer service.

You can contact Straight Talk customer service through several channels. The first is through the phone. Calling customer service will give you the best results in the shortest time. Better still, Straight Talk has several customer service numbers you can use to contact them which in addition to offering more variety also reduce the congestion on the lines.

Other channels you can use to contact customer service is to have a live chat with their agents or send them an email. The former is more recommended than the latter.
